{site_name}

{site_name}

🌜 搜索

CSS inline-block 是一种 CSS 属性,它将一个元素呈现为内联级别的块级元素

前端 𝄐 0
csscsws是什么公司,cssc是什么公司简称,cssc是国企还是央企,CSS CSS,CSS CSDN,CSS CSR
CSS inline-block 是一种 CSS 属性,它将一个元素呈现为内联级别的块级元素。

在默认情况下,块级元素会占据整个可用空间,并在前后自动换行,而内联元素则不会强制换行,并且只占据其内容所需的宽度。使用 inline-block 属性可以使元素同时具有块级和内联元素的特性,即仍然会保证元素排列在同一行内但可以设置元素的宽度和高度。

以下是一个简单的例子,用于展示如何使用 inline-block 将两个按钮放在同一行内:

html
<div class="button-container">
<button>Button 1</button>
<button>Button 2</button>
</div>

<style>
.button-container button {
display: inline-block;
width: 100px;
height: 50px;
margin-right: 10px;
background-color: #007bff;
color: white;
border: none;
border-radius: 5px;
font-size: 16px;
text-align: center;
line-height: 50px;
cursor: pointer;
}
</style>


在这个例子中,我们将 button 元素的 display 属性设置为 inline-block,并给每个按钮设置了相同的宽度和高度,同时添加了一些样式来美化按钮的外观。由于元素现在是内联块级元素,所以它们将在同一行内呈现,而不是默认的块级元素换行。